Geographic Location and Topography

Sino Iron is situated at Cape Preston, approximately 100 km southwest of Karratha in Western Australia's Pilbara region — one of the most climatically hostile industrial environments on the continent. The site operates under conditions of extreme arid heat, with annual rainfall well below 300 mm and summer temperatures routinely exceeding 45°C. Water supply is not incidental — it is operationally existential. The magnetite processing circuit demands continuous, high-volume water input, making desalination and water management infrastructure a primary engineering and procurement priority for any B2B supplier engaging with this asset.

Extraction Engineering and Infrastructure

The operation employs open-cut mining to extract low-grade magnetite ore, which is then upgraded through a multi-stage processing circuit incorporating crushing, HPGR (High Pressure Grinding Rolls), ball milling, and magnetic separation. Processed concentrate is transported via a dedicated slurry pipeline to the on-site port facility at Cape Preston for direct export. The materials handling backbone relies on an extensive network of overland conveyors, representing one of the most complex bulk material transport systems in Australian iron ore processing. Conveyor maintenance, wear-part supply, and structural inspection services are persistent procurement requirements.
